Why the Canon EOS R8 Overheats
Overheating is not a defect in most cases; it is usually a result of the EOS R8’s compact design, high-performance sensor readout, and processor workload.
When the camera records high-bitrate video, processes oversampled frames, or operates in warm conditions, internal heat can build faster than it can dissipate.
Several factors contribute to this behavior:
- Compact body size: Less internal space means less room for heat to spread out.
- High-resolution processing: Oversampled 4K recording and autofocus calculations increase workload.
- Ambient temperature: Hot rooms, direct sun, and outdoor summer shoots reduce cooling efficiency.
- Recording duration: Longer clips generate more sustained thermal load than still photography.
- Battery and power delivery: Continuous power draw during video capture adds additional heat.
Which Shooting Modes Increase Heat the Most?
The EOS R8 can handle many tasks efficiently, but certain modes are much more demanding than others.
Video settings that push the sensor and processor hardest are the most common cause of thermal warnings and shutdowns.
4K video recording
4K capture is the biggest source of heat stress.
When the camera records oversampled 4K from a high-resolution sensor readout, it performs more data processing than in lower-resolution modes.
High frame rate recording
Frame rates such as 50p or 60p can generate more heat because the camera must process more frames every second.
This is especially noticeable during extended takes.
Autofocus and stabilization workload
Continuous autofocus, subject tracking, and electronic stabilization can add to processor use.
While each feature alone may not be the main issue, together they can increase thermal buildup during long sessions.
Long bursts of still photography
Still shooting usually creates less heat than video, but long bursts, high-speed continuous shooting, and repeated image review can still warm the camera body.
How to Tell If the Camera Is Running Hot
Canon typically provides on-screen temperature warnings or indicators before shutdown occurs.
Recognizing early signs can help you stop recording before the camera reaches its limit.
- Temperature warning icons or messages on the LCD
- Record limit notifications during extended clips
- The body feeling noticeably warm near the rear screen or grip area
- Reduced available recording time after repeated clips
- Automatic shutdown or forced cool-down after intensive use
If you see a warning, it is best to stop recording and let the camera cool naturally rather than trying to restart immediately.
Practical Ways to Reduce Canon EOS R8 Overheating
There is no single fix for heat buildup, but small workflow changes can significantly improve runtime.
These steps are especially useful for creators, event shooters, and anyone who records multiple takes in a row.
Use lower heat settings when possible
If your project allows it, choose a less demanding recording format.
Lower resolution or lower frame rate settings typically reduce processing load and extend recording time.
- Switch from 4K to 1080p for interviews or talk-to-camera content when quality requirements permit.
- Use lower frame rates if slow motion is not needed.
- Avoid unnecessary features that increase processor use during long clips.
Limit continuous recording time
Shorter clips with breaks between them help the camera release heat between takes.
This is especially valuable in warm environments or when recording several scenes back to back.
Keep the camera out of direct sun
Direct sunlight can significantly raise body temperature.
Shade the camera whenever possible, and avoid leaving it powered on unattended in hot conditions.
Improve airflow around the body
Air circulation matters.
If the camera is mounted on a tripod, gimbal, or rig, make sure vents and body surfaces are not blocked by accessories, cages, or cables.
Pre-cool the shooting environment
Indoor shoots benefit from air conditioning, fans, or cooler room temperatures.
Even a modest drop in ambient temperature can delay overheating.
Use external power thoughtfully
External USB power or a dummy battery can help with runtime, but it does not eliminate heat from video processing.
Treat external power as a convenience, not a cooling solution.

How Memory Cards and Accessories Influence Heat
While memory cards are not the main source of overheating, slow or overloaded cards can affect camera efficiency.
Use cards that meet Canon’s recommended speed classes for your chosen recording mode so the camera does not work harder than necessary managing data.
Accessories can also contribute indirectly.
A tightly fitted cage, external recorder, wireless transmitter, or HDMI cable can reduce airflow or keep the camera under load longer.
If overheating is a recurring issue, simplify the rig and test again.

Canon EOS R8 Overheating vs. Normal Warmth
Some warmth is normal during use.
The difference between normal heating and a potential overheating issue is usually about duration, intensity, and warning behavior.
If the camera warms during a few short clips but remains operational, that is expected.
If it repeatedly warns early or shuts down under standard settings, review your environment, clip length, and configuration.
When to be concerned
- The camera overheats in cool indoor conditions with modest recording settings
- Warnings appear after only a few minutes of use
- Shutdowns happen even after generous cool-down periods
- Heat issues persist across multiple cards and batteries
In those cases, it is worth testing with different settings and confirming the camera is operating under normal conditions.
